🤖 Meet the Agents Powering Microsoft Copilot AI
Launched in March 2025 and rolling out via the new Frontier Early Access Program, Microsoft introduced Researcher and Analyst to supercharge its Microsoft 365 Copilot experience. These aren’t your average bots—they’re intelligent agents designed for complex, executive-level workflows.
Researcher Agent
Think of the Researcher Agent as your AI-powered business strategist. It dives into both internal and external data. This includes identifying trends, opportunities, and competitive threats—all from a simple prompt.
Analyst Agent
The Analyst Agent acts as a virtual data scientist in your pocket. From financial modeling to predictive analysis, this agent executes real-time Python code, delivering insights sharp enough to reflect your questions.

🧠 Researcher: From Raw Data to Executive Strategy
When you ask the Researcher: “What’s our position in the market?” it goes to work, pulling from internal sources like SharePoint, emails, and meeting transcripts. It correlates this with external platforms such as Salesforce, ServiceNow, and public market data. 📊 Analyst: Enterprise-Grade Analysis, Instantly
For data-heavy needs, the Analyst agent brings your spreadsheets to life. Using OpenAI’s o3-mini model and advanced reasoning, it forecasts revenue, analyzes risk, models consumer behavior, and even runs Python code live.
Need to identify seasonal trends in purchasing behavior? Simply ask in plain English. The Analyst will retrieve the data, crunch the numbers, and generate visual models directly in Excel or Word.
What makes it revolutionary is its collaborative ability: pulling insights from other agents, referencing CRM data, or even drawing from a Copilot Sales module to ensure the full business context is considered. ⚙️ Seamless AI Embedded in Everyday Workflow
The real magic lies in not having to manage any of this. With Microsoft Copilot AI, executives ask questions in natural language. Copilot invokes the appropriate agent behind the scenes—there’s no toggling between apps, no learning curve, and no wasted time.
A prompt in Word can trigger the Researcher to pull together a competitor SWOT analysis. A question in Excel can launch the Analyst to run revenue projections. All of this happens discreetly while you keep working.
